Greetings Henrico Dems,

Here is some information about our upcoming election next Monday to fill the Vice-Chair positions for - Operations and Fundraising, Communications, Outreach, Precinct Ops and Assistant Secretary. These positions are currently held by the Acting Chairs;
  • Julie Laskaris (Operations and Fundraising)
  • Noel Oakes (Communications) 
  • Russell Swartz (Outreach)
  • Anne Hayes (Precinct Ops)

All of the current Acting Chairs intend to run for these positions.

All candidates for the HCDC Executive Committee shall file a Declaration of Candidacy for election to office by March 9th, 2023. Filings for Executive Committee must be submitted electronically to Alsúin Creighton-Preis at alsuinpreis@gmail.com by 11.59 pm on March 9th, 2023. Only those candidates properly prefiled may have their names on the ballot at the election meeting. No nominations will be accepted in any other fashion.

If only one eligible properly prefiled individual files for each position, those individuals shall be declared the winners and the election shall be canceled.
